This was my first time staying at Changsha Huatian Hotel, and I couldn’t be happier with the experience. Located right in the heart of the city, it’s just an 8-minute walk to Yuanjialing Metro Station, where both Line 2 and Line 6 are accessible. Line 2 takes you straight to Orange Isle and Yuelu Mountain, while Line 6 offers direct access to the airport—super convenient for travel. Right across from the hotel is the Hunan Provincial Theatre, and downstairs you’ll find Hua Tian Xiao Lu, a local favorite that delivers delicious food.
